Serious Sam 2 (previously Serious Sam II) is a first-person shooter video game released for Microsoft Windows and Xbox and the sequel to the 2002 video game Serious Sam: The Second Encounter. It was developed by Croteam and was released on October 11, 2005. The game was initially published by 2K Games, a Take-Two Interactive subsidiary.[1] The game was later made available on Steam on January 31, 2012.[2][3] While the game was originally released only for Windows and the Xbox, an unoffcial Linux version of the game was created and is being handled by Linux Installers for Linux Gamers.[4]

In the single-player campaign, the player assumes the role of hero Sam "Serious" Stone in his adventures against the forces of the extraterrestrial overlord, "Mental", who seeks to destroy humanity. Taking place after the events of Serious Sam: The Second Encounter, Sam travels through various worlds collecting parts of a medallion in an effort to defeat Mental. He is guided by the Sirian Great Council and receives sporadic aid from the natives of the worlds he visits. The multiplayer mode includes online co-op and deathmatch, the latter having been introduced in a patch.[5] A 4.5/5.0 was awarded to Serious Sam by Computer Gaming World, though overall the game received moderate praise from the media, earning an average of 75% on Game Rankings.[6][7]

Croteam simultaneously developed Serious Engine 2, the successor to their previous game engine, Serious Engine, for use in the game, and the engine is capable of many features of other advanced game engines of the time including high dynamic range rendering and light bloom.[8] The engine supports integration with both Xfire and GameSpy Arcade for multiplayer match finding. Serious Sam 2 is the only game so far to use the proprietary engine, though the Serious Engine 2 is available for licensing.
